MA PFML is a statewide program that will allow eligible employees paid time off for various reasons, including: Recovering from an employee's own serious health condition. Caring for a family member with a serious health condition. Bonding with a new child (through birth, foster care or adoption). Additional Information. 11.1 Maternity leave and pay covers both single and multiple births and as such, entitlement to leave and pay will remain the same irrespective of the WebHowever, many people would still consider miscarriage a bereavement. An employer should still consider offering time off at what can be an extremely difficult time, both physically and emotionally. Some employers might have a policy that says employees can take a period of paid leave specifically for pregnancy loss.
